A hasty man cannot eat hot tofu

Prison Commissioner of the Ministry of Justice?

Could it be that this Old General Li was trying to pave the way for her?

Ji Yunshu smiled faintly. "Old General Li's words have elevated this humble one. Over the years, the position of Commissioner of the Ministry of Justice has always been selected through a series of examinations. There are countless intelligent people in this world. Moreover, there will always be someone better than you. This humble one has neither the knowledge nor the background to qualify for the position."

"People strive to reach higher places. Even peach blossoms fall from the sky and fight to float into the river, let alone people. Moreover, Teacher's investigations are excellent. My Li family had a scandal two years ago, and it was all thanks to Teacher's efforts that I was able to resolve it. Teacher can't hold the position of Commissioner of the Ministry of Justice? Who else can? "

'A scandal?'

He was talking about Madame Jiang's burial!

It turned out that Old General Li wasn't a simple-minded old man who didn't care about worldly affairs. He was clearly not a smart person.

Ji Yunshu hadn't even thought about the position of Commissioner of the Ministry of Justice. If she could go to a small county and become a coroner, that would be great.

She could only respond politely once again.

"Many thanks for Old General Li's appreciation, but this humble one is used to leisure and has no wish to dabble in officialdom. Instead, I envy General for being able to return to the countryside after so many years. That is the life that people should pursue."

"I wanted to introduce Teacher to this position, but since you don't want to, then forget it." He picked up the teapot and poured a cup of tea in front of Ji Yunshu.

"The weather is cold. Let's warm up."

After going around in circles, he still didn't mention the 'Lin Capital Case'.

Ji Yunshu swore that this old man was the most torturous person.

And then …

She drank five full cups of tea!

Old General Li seemed to have made himself drunk. He slightly narrowed his already small eyes and laughed in a deep voice.

"This old man has lived for so long, but I've never seen anyone as patient as you."

"Hmm?"

"That Qin Shiyu is not a liar by nature. As soon as he came to the mansion, he wanted to test this old man. He kept talking about what happened fourteen years ago. When I saw his mischievous appearance, I got angry and sent him away. But you're good. It's been the time to drink a cup of tea, and I haven't heard you mention anything. Instead, this old man has said so much, but you've completely brushed me off."

His tone was full of mockery towards Qin Shiyu, but he also raised Ji Yunshu to a higher level.

It wasn't that she didn't want to mention it, and it wasn't that she wasn't anxious!

It's just that you're too good at acting. In your place, haste makes no difference!

Fortunately, Ji Yunshu managed to outlast him.

This old fellow actually took the initiative to mention it.

So —

"Since General has spoken, then this one has no reason not to ask." She paused and carefully observed General Li's expression. "Fourteen years ago, the Imperial Duke went to Qingzhou to look for you. After he returned to the capital, something happened at the Imperial Duke's residence. This one also heard from Madame Jiang that during your discussion with the Imperial Duke, they seemed to have discussed the mobilization of troops. Is this related to the 'Lin Capital Case' that I'm investigating?"

She went straight to the point.

After all, it was getting late, and she didn't want to beat around the bush.

Old General Li leaned back against the folding screen like a drunkard.

There was no response for a long time.

He looked like an old man sitting leisurely in the mountains under the setting sun.

Ji Yunshu thought that he had fallen asleep, and thought that she wouldn't be able to get anything out of him today.

Who knew …

Old General Li suddenly let out a sigh.

"This old man and the Imperial Duke are best friends. When the late Emperor was still alive, the Imperial Duke was conferred the title of Prince Ning. The current Emperor was just the Eighth Prince with no real power at that time, and the infighting within the imperial family has never stopped. Prince Ning did not like to fight for power, so he gave the title of Crown Prince to the Eighth Prince. After the late Emperor passed away, the Eighth Prince ascended the throne and was conferred the title of Qi Zhen. Not long after, the Emperor conferred Prince Ning the title of Imperial Duke to guard the capital. Although he was conferred the title, he was stripped of his real power.

Ji Yunshu understood what he was saying.

The four sons of the Qi Zhen Emperor were only given titles, but not land. Their mansions were all located in the capital, which prevented them from recruiting troops.

If they left the capital, they had to send someone back to report their whereabouts every three days.

Therefore, the current Emperor didn't just keep one toothless tiger by his side, but several of them!

Ji Yunshu listened patiently, watching the white steam rising from the teacup.

Old General Li continued, "As the saying goes, a new emperor brings his own courtiers. This old man was tired of being an official for three dynasties, so I resigned from my post and returned to Qingzhou. For the past ten years, I've been happy and carefree, but I have a disappointing son and a disappointing grandson. If it weren't for the fact that I'm still in good health and can sit in this world for a few days, they would have died long ago."

He slapped his thigh!

Although his words were angry, his expression was calm and indifferent, as if he was drunk.

"Speaking of my son, he's a good-for-nothing bastard. He has an official post, but he idles about. As for Zhao 'er, he was fine when he was young, but as he grew up, he became more and more disappointing. He became addicted to gambling and turned into a little bastard. If I had known earlier, I would have beheaded that little bastard when he was still in his swaddling clothes. What a scourge he is, and …"

He chattered on endlessly.

Ji Yunshu was suffering. She had finally brought up the matter of the Imperial Duke, but after going around in circles, she ended up going back to his son and grandson.

She was probably going to have her fill of tea today.

She might as well just treat it as listening to the storyteller in a teahouse.

After Old General Li finished talking about his son, daughter, grandson and granddaughter, he finally got to the main topic.

"Away from the imperial court and the battlefield, my heart is free, but I still can't let go of the matters in the capital. During the few years I was away from the capital, the Imperial Duke came to Qingzhou to see this old man a few times. It was always to play chess and discuss documents. But one day, fourteen years ago, he suddenly came to see this old man and asked about the cavalry in Qingzhou. He only mentioned a few words, but this old man didn't notice anything unusual. But after he returned to the capital, something happened. The Imperial Duke's residence caught on fire, the gates were closed, and all the guards in the residence were transferred. This must not be simple, but who can predict natural disasters and man-made disasters?"

He sighed deeply.

Ji Yunshu asked, "The Imperial Duke only asked about the General's cavalry? Nothing else? "

He waved his hand.

He shook his head again.

"No, nothing else. That old man died without any warning. This old man also wanted to dig him up from the ground and ask him what happened."

After he finished speaking, he propped himself up with difficulty, turned around, and walked to the other side of the screen, and slowly sat down.

He spoke in a weak voice.

"It's getting late. Teacher, you should go back. You know, this old man has told you everything."

What?

You told him everything?
